Manchester City have sparked an interest in signing Achraf Hakimi according to a report from the online edition of Spanish news outlet Sport.

Manchester City manager Pep Guardiola is looking to strengthen his sides full back department and Hakimi is among his targets.

Hakimi is currently out on loan at Borussia Dortmund from Real Madrid, who are yet to decide whether to integrate him into the first team or sell him.

In the event they choose to sell him, the reportSpanish explains that Los Blancos will want at least €50 million for the Moroccan international, who has also been linked with a potential move to Inter.

The report concludes that Borussia Dortmund will seek a loan extension but it may be difficult for them to get one given Real Madrid will be unlikely to be short of offers if they decide he will not be part of the first team picture.
